Hi I'm 70 in November. I had an emergency Aortic valve replacement ( Edwards Bovine) and ascending aorta repair Feb 2016, ( I was 15 meters up a tree pruning the top branches when the valve and aorta gave out) for the last 2 years I get out of breath when walking for the first 200 yds then for the rest of my 1.5 mile walk (I do this twice a day at 120 paces per minuet ) it eases off this has got worse since Christmas. I play tennis twice a week but only manage an hour each time. In May I visited the Cardiologist, July I had an echocardiogram ( all was ok ) at the beginning of OCT I rang the cardiologist to see what comes next but he hasn't got back to me. Also my left arm is a lot weaker than my right, I only dumbbell press 3 Kilos on the left but 15 on the right, the doctors aren't concerned about this either. Dose any one else that's had this opp experience the same?

I would push for more tests X

Exercise stress test!

24/48hr ECG monitor are a couple I'd ask for!

I had a mechanical valve fitted 6years ago, and earlier this year out of nowhere I started getting breathlessness climbing stairs and walking up hill, spoke to my cardiologist, had a scan, x-rays, ECG, lung function tests, after nearly 8 months, I finally got an exercise test ( makes sense to me, that as my symptoms happen when I'm doing something), and I've got heart block, I go in tomorrow for a pacemaker.

So do please keep pushing until you see the right person and get to the bottom of it x
